Chemical properties of S355N high strength structural steel

 

S355N high strength plate follows the European standard EN 10025-3 and belongs to the category of low alloy high strength structural steel.

 

S355N high tensile steel plate can still maintain high impact toughness under low temperature conditions, and can also maintain good plasticity and toughness at high temperatures, and is not easy to crack and deform.

 

S355N high strength alloy steel has good machinability and can be processed by cutting, welding, bending and folding.

 

S355N high strength low alloy has the advantages of high strength, good toughness and processing performance, and is widely used in many fields, including: the manufacture of large ships; bridge construction, such as highway bridges, railway bridges, etc.; power station equipment, medium and high pressure boilers and high pressure vessels and other equipment fields.


Chemical composition % of steel S355N high tensile steel sheet

C Si Mn Ni P S Cr Mo V N Nb Ti Al Cu CEV
max 0.2 max 0.5 0.9 - 1.65 max 0.5 max 0.03 max 0.025 max 0.3 max 0.1 max 0.12 max 0.015 max 0.05 max 0.05 max 0.02 max 0.55 max 0.45


Mechanical properties of steel S355N high strength steel

Nominal thickness (mm): to 100 100 - 200 200 - 250
Rm - Tensile strength (MPa) Flat and long products 470-630 450-600 450-600

 

Nominal thickness (mm): to 16 16 - 40 40 - 63 63 - 80 80 - 100 100 - 150 150 - 200 200 - 250
ReH - Minimum yield strength (MPa) 355 345 335 325 315 295 285 275

Nominal thickness (mm): to 16 16 - 40 40 - 63 63 - 80 80 - 200 200 - 250
A - Min. elongation Lo = 5,65 √ So (%) 22 22 22 21 21 21
